Who is Chocolarder?
Founded on the principle of
no compromise
, all our products are made from scratch using only the finest ingredients, packaged completely plastic-free, made in our factory of antique machines, and are revered around the world.
In the last year, the team has worked on projects with such companies as Selfridges, RSPB, and many more. We also recently launched our new food waste range - Again.
